How to fill out creditdebit card processing request

Illustration

How to fill out Credit/Debit Card Processing Request

01
Begin by gathering your business information, including name, address, and contact details.
02
Identify the type of card processing service you require (e.g., online, in-store, mobile).
03
Fill in the merchant account details, if applicable, including tax ID and business structure.
04
Provide banking information, including the bank name, account number, and routing number for deposits.
05
Specify your preferred payment gateway if applicable.
06
Include estimated transaction volume and average transaction size.
07
Review all information for accuracy and completeness.
08
Sign the document acknowledging the terms and conditions.
09
Submit the request to the processing provider.

The customer's issuing bank submits a response to the card association, indicating whether the transaction is approved or declined. The card association relays this response to the merchant's payment processor. The payment processor relays this response to the payment gateway.

How to Notify Customers about Convenience Fees In-person: “There will be a $3 flat fee for online payments and credit cards. Online: “By selecting 'credit,' you agree to pay a $3 convenience fee.” Over the phone: “I'm happy to process your credit card payment, but please be aware there is a $3 convenience fee.”
Q: How should businesses notify customers about convenience fees? Businesses must clearly and conspicuously notify customers about convenience fees before the transaction is completed. This can be done through ample signage in-store, clear messaging during online checkout, or verbally over the phone.

Five Steps of the Credit Card Transaction Process Stage 1 Authorization. Stage 2 Authentication. Stage 3 Batching. Stage 4 Clearing & Settlement. Stage 5 Funding.
Credit card processing fees are the fees a merchant pays for each credit or debit card sale. This fee is predetermined by your merchant services provider and can include fees such as interchange fees, assessment or service fees, chargeback fees, and more.
Credit card surcharges are generally permissible in the United States. These surcharges are added to credit card transactions to cover processing fees. The surcharge amount is typically a percentage of the transaction. Businesses must inform customers about the surcharge before the transaction.
